How to connect Apify and Google Cloud Speech-To-Text
Linking Apify with Google Cloud Speech-To-Text can transform how you manage and process audio data. By using platforms like Latenode, you can easily set up workflows where Apify extracts audio content, and then Google’s Speech-To-Text transcribes it into readable text. This integration allows you to automate data collection and make valuable insights accessible in a structured format. Just connect the two through APIs, and you’ll streamline your data handling process efficiently.
Step 1: Create a New Scenario to Connect Apify and Google Cloud Speech-To-Text
Step 2: Add the First Step
Step 3: Add the Apify Node
Step 4: Configure the Apify
Step 5: Add the Google Cloud Speech-To-Text Node
Step 6: Authenticate Google Cloud Speech-To-Text
Step 7: Configure the Apify and Google Cloud Speech-To-Text Nodes
Step 8: Set Up the Apify and Google Cloud Speech-To-Text Integration
Step 9: Save and Activate the Scenario
Step 10: Test the Scenario
Why Integrate Apify and Google Cloud Speech-To-Text?
Apify and Google Cloud Speech-To-Text are two powerful tools that can enhance the way we automate and process data. Both serve different yet complementary purposes, and their integration can lead to innovative applications, especially in web scraping, data analysis, and transcription tasks.
Apify is a versatile web scraping and automation platform that enables users to extract data from websites, automate interactions, and create custom workflows without any programming skills. It provides a wide array of pre-built scrapers and tools, making it easy for users to gather the information they need from the web.
Google Cloud Speech-To-Text is a robust service that allows for the conversion of audio speech into text. Utilizing machine learning and natural language processing, it supports multiple languages and can handle diverse audio sources, including phone calls, videos, and more. This functionality is incredibly beneficial for applications requiring transcription, data extraction from audio, and enhancing accessibility.
When combined, Apify and Google Cloud Speech-To-Text can create a seamless workflow for transforming spoken content into structured data. Below are some examples of how these tools can work together:
- Data Collection: Utilize Apify to scrape content that includes audio files or video links.
- Audio Transcription: Use Google Cloud Speech-To-Text to transcribe the audio into text format.
- Post-Processing: Process the transcribed text for insights, whether it be for sentiment analysis, keyword extraction, or content editing.
- Automation: Schedule these tasks to run automatically, efficiently gathering and processing data on a regular basis.
The integration of these two platforms can be effortlessly achieved using an integration platform like Latenode. Latenode allows users to create workflows that connect Apify's scraping capabilities with Google Cloud Speech-To-Text's transcription features, enabling a low-code solution to effectively manage data pipelines.
By leveraging both Apify and Google Cloud Speech-To-Text, organizations can unlock new opportunities, streamline data processing tasks, and gain valuable insights from spoken content without needing extensive technical skills. This combination is especially useful for businesses focused on customer interaction analysis, market research, and content creation.
In summary, integrating Apify with Google Cloud Speech-To-Text offers significant potential for data-driven strategies, enabling users to extract valuable insights from both text and audio sources efficiently and effectively.
Most Powerful Ways To Connect Apify and Google Cloud Speech-To-Text?
Integrating Apify with Google Cloud Speech-To-Text can unlock powerful automation and data processing capabilities. Here are three of the most effective ways to connect these two platforms:
-
Automate Audio Data Collection with Apify:
Utilize Apify's web scraping capabilities to collect audio files from various sources. By setting up a web scraper, you can extract audio files from websites or APIs. Once collected, these files can be directly sent to Google Cloud Speech-To-Text for transcription.
-
Batch Processing of Transcriptions:
With the help of Apify, you can create a workflow that batches multiple audio files for transcription. This involves downloading audio files, queuing them, and sending requests to Google Cloud Speech-To-Text in an efficient manner, allowing you to handle large volumes of audio data seamlessly.
-
Use an Integration Platform like Latenode:
Latenode can serve as a bridge between Apify and Google Cloud Speech-To-Text, creating a dynamic integration environment. By using Latenode, you can design workflows that automatically trigger transcription processes when new audio data is available from your Apify agents. This integration allows for minimal manual intervention and ensures that your audio data is transcribed in real-time.
By leveraging these methods, you can enhance your data processing capabilities, automate workflows, and significantly improve the efficiency of audio transcription tasks.
How Does Apify work?
Apify is a robust web scraping and automation platform designed to simplify data extraction from websites and streamline workflows. One of the platform's standout features is its ability to integrate with various third-party applications, enabling users to automate their processes without writing any code. By leveraging the power of APIs, Apify creates a seamless environment where data can flow between different applications, enhancing productivity and efficiency.
To utilize Apify integrations, users can create scenarios where actions in one app trigger responses in another. For instance, Apify can be integrated with applications like Latenode to automate the collection and processing of data. This means users can set up workflows where scraped data is automatically sent to a database or a spreadsheet, allowing for real-time analysis and decision-making. The flexibility of these integrations empowers users to design custom solutions tailored to their specific needs.
Apify also provides built-in support for popular integration platforms, making it easier for users to connect with services they already use. Some common integration actions include:
- Data Export: Automatically send scraped data to storage solutions, such as Google Sheets or Airtable.
- Notification Systems: Set up alerts via email or messaging apps when certain conditions are met in the scraped data.
- Data Processing: Pass data through tools like Zapier for further manipulation or to kick off additional workflows.
With these integrations, Apify acts as a central hub for data management, allowing users to create comprehensive workflows that maximize their operational capabilities. Whether you're a seasoned developer or a novice no-coder, the ease of integrating Apify with platforms like Latenode makes it an invaluable tool for enhancing your data-driven projects.
How Does Google Cloud Speech-To-Text work?
Google Cloud Speech-To-Text offers powerful capabilities for converting spoken language into written text, making it an invaluable tool for various applications. The integration of this technology with other applications enables users to harness its functionalities seamlessly, enhancing workflows and improving efficiency. By connecting Google Cloud Speech-To-Text with other platforms, users can automate processes that involve voice recognition, transcriptions, and real-time communication.
One of the most effective ways to integrate Google Cloud Speech-To-Text is through no-code platforms like Latenode. These platforms allow users to create workflows without needing extensive coding knowledge, simplifying the integration process. Users can set up triggers and actions that involve capturing audio input, processing it through Google Cloud Speech-To-Text, and utilizing the transcribed output in various ways, such as storing it in a database or sending it via email.
- Capture Audio: Using the microphone or audio files, users can initiate the transcription process.
- Process Through Google Cloud: The captured audio is sent to the Google Cloud Speech-To-Text service, which converts it into text.
- Utilize Transcribed Text: Once transcribed, the text can be used in applications, reports, or sent to other services for further processing.
Moreover, users can enhance the integration by incorporating additional functionalities, such as language detection, custom vocabulary, or even real-time transcription for live events. The flexibility and scalability of Google Cloud Speech-To-Text integrations empower businesses to optimize their operations, elevate user experiences, and unlock new potential in voice-driven applications.
FAQ Apify and Google Cloud Speech-To-Text
What is the purpose of integrating Apify with Google Cloud Speech-To-Text?
The integration between Apify and Google Cloud Speech-To-Text allows users to automate the process of transcribing audio data into text. This is particularly useful for users who need to process large amounts of audio files efficiently, extracting valuable information without manual intervention.
How do I get started with the integration?
To get started with the integration, follow these steps:
- Create an account on both the Apify platform and Google Cloud.
- Set up Google Cloud Speech-To-Text API and obtain your API key.
- Use Apify’s actor to connect to the Google Cloud API directly by providing your API key and configuring the desired audio input.
- Run the actor to start transcribing audio files.
What types of audio files can be processed using this integration?
Google Cloud Speech-To-Text supports various audio file formats, including:
- WAV
- FLAC
- MP3
- OGG
- AMR
Ensure that your audio files meet the recommended specifications for better transcription accuracy.
Are there any limitations or costs associated with using the Google Cloud Speech-To-Text API?
Yes, using the Google Cloud Speech-To-Text API comes with certain limitations and costs, including:
- Pricing: Charges are based on the duration of audio processed and the type of features used (such as enhanced models).
- Quota Limits: There are daily usage quotas, which can be adjusted based on your billing plan.
- Language Support: Not all languages may be fully supported for transcription.
Can I customize the transcription results in any way?
Yes, you can customize the transcription results by:
- Using different acoustic models that are tailored for specific use cases.
- Providing context through Speech Adaptation, which allows you to use specific terminology and phrases relevant to your business.
- Choosing different recognition options, such as word timestamps and speaker diarization.